D11: A Sustainable Duplex Transformation

D11: A Sustainable Duplex Transformation

D11, a duplex renovation by SOG Design in Barcelona’s historic “finca regia,” blends urban and country living. Completed in 2021, the project involved reorganizing the layout, structural rehabilitation, and enhancing facade and gardens.

The renovation creates a multifunctional, open-plan space with a focus on privacy and sustainability, offering a unique blend of city living and country house charm.

Casa l’Abril: A Harmonious Blend of Privacy and Openness

Casa l’Abril, located in Santa Maria de Palautordera near Barcelona, is a modern masterpiece by designer Rob Dubois. Designed in 2023, this single-story house harmonizes with its environment, featuring courtyards that extend the living spaces outdoors.

With its thoughtful layout around private and communal areas, Casa l’Abril combines functionality with a tranquil Mediterranean aesthetic, making it an ideal blend of comfort and style.

Cortines Loft: Blending Privacy and Openness in Barcelona

Explore Cortines, a captivating industrial-style loft, thoughtfully reimagined in 2022 by Gokostudio Architects in Barcelona.

This innovative project masterfully merges open loft living with the necessity for privacy. Seamlessly maintaining the loft’s original charm, marked by double-height ceilings and exposed beams, it introduces transparent joinery and heavy curtains for flexible privacy. Furthermore, the ground floor transformation unites the kitchen and dining area, creating a cohesive, well-lit space. Warm finishes throughout the loft enrich its historic allure, crafting a modern urban haven.

Villarroel Refurbishment: Handcrafted Elegance in Barcelona’s l’Eixample

In the vibrant heart of Barcelona’s l’Eixample district, the historical Villarroel apartment has experienced a transformative redesign. Spearheaded by renowned designers Ruben Casquero and Annapratsjoanvalls, this project beautifully merges the elegance of yesteryears with contemporary comforts.

Retaining its distinctive features, like the hydraulic floor tiles, and infusing handcrafted elements by local artisans, the refurbished space offers a warm nod to the past while embracing the needs of modern living.

Girona St. Apartment: Where Historic Grandeur Meets Contemporary Design

Nestled in the heart of Barcelona, Spain, the Girona St. Apartment is a masterclass in architectural reinvention by the talented team at Raúl Sánchez Architects. Housed in a grand 19th-century estate, this apartment cleverly harnesses the luminosity and ventilation of its dual-facing location.

This unique asset guided its remarkable 2023 redesign, manifesting in an extensive walnut façade that navigates the apartment’s 21 meters (68.9 feet) length. The interior is an intriguing blend of collective and private spaces, each imbued with their own distinct character and aesthetic. From the cozy zones bathed in light from the interior courtyard’s original blue-tinted windows to the personal rooms concealed behind the walnut facade, the Girona St. Apartment is a testament to thoughtful and innovative design.

Casa Moraira: A Testament to Modern Prefab Design

Immerse yourself in the allure of Casa Moraira, a two-story prefab house nestled in the enchanting landscape of Barcelona, Spain. This modern masterpiece, designed by the renowned Casas inHaus, harmoniously blends the charm of the sea breeze with the tranquility of the Mediterranean forest. The house’s exterior, characterized by its rounded volumes and continuous white cladding, is complemented by a stone masonry plinth, adding a touch of Mediterranean vernacular character to this 21st-century abode.

Step inside to discover a living space that exudes warmth and fluidity, thanks to a double-sided fireplace and a large glass facade that blurs the boundaries between the interior and exterior. The blue-toned kitchen communicates seamlessly with the living room, while the top floor houses a master bedroom with expansive garden views. This premium modular housing, originating from the Moraira model of inHAUS Catalog 111, is a testament to the advantages of industrialized construction and turnkey service.

Aragó III: Mid-Century Air in the Heart of Barcelona

Experience the charm of mid-century design in the heart of Barcelona! Aragó III is an apartment located in the bustling Eixample district of Barcelona, Spain. Redesigned by the Miriam Barrio Studio, the apartment features a functional kitchen with maroon doors and dark wood details that flow into the dining room. The same dark wood framing language is present in the hallway and room divider, and emphasizes the presence of strong colors in the night area. The dressing room contrasts with the white of the bed area and the salmon-colored bathroom creates an inviting atmosphere.
